Hi, I just got insured for selling things I make.
I knit toys and various others things. I just need to know if it's ok to use pillow stuffing for my toys, obviously I want to make sure I use safety checked products so as not to void my insurance, but I can't find anywhere that says this is ok.
TIA :)

OP posts:
skylark2 · 01/12/2014 20:14

I think you'd need to ask your insurers - it's possible it has to be approved-for-toys stuffing. (I always use pillow stuffing too but I don't sell the things I make).

NannyMcfanny · 01/12/2014 20:28

As far as I can tell toy stuffing has the same safety requirements as pillow stuffing which has a number BS5852. But nowhere actually states if you can use both.
